Out-of-service rates vs. national average
An out-of-service order means the driver or vehicle was pulled from operation during a roadside inspection.
For reference, the average driver OOS rate in Hawaii is 6.8% and the average vehicle OOS rate is 19.1% across 5,263 carriers.
